Weather in May

May, the last month of the autumn in Paulista, is also a moderately hot month, with temperature in the range of an average low of 24.4°C (75.9°F) and an average high of 28.9°C (84°F).

Temperature

The transition from April to May sees average high-temperatures adjusting to a still moderately hot 28.9°C (84°F), from a not significantly different 29.7°C (85.5°F). A modest nighttime temperature average of 24.4°C (75.9°F) characterizes May.

Heat index

In May, the average heat index is estimated at a tropical 34°C (93.2°F). Undertake additional safety actions, risk of heat cramps and heat exhaustion is significant. Persistent activity may induce heatstroke.
Heat index determinations are made taking into account the shade and light air movements. Direct sunlight has the potential to heighten heat index values by 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ees.
Note: The heat index, also known as 'apparent temperature' or 'feels like', is the result of factoring in humidity to the air temperature, indicating perceived warmth. The perception of temperature can be subjective, varying based on activity and individual heat sensitivity, influenced by factors like wind, attire, and metabolic variations. When in direct sunlight, one should be cautious as it can raise the heat index by as much as 15 Fahrenheit (8 Celsius) degrees. Heat index values hold particular significance for children. Youths are typically more endangered than adults since they usually sweat less. Their larger skin surface concerning their smaller bodies and higher heat production due to activity further adds to their vulnerability.

Humidity

In Paulista, the average relative humidity in May is 80%.

Rainfall

In May, the rain falls for 21.9 days. Throughout May, 63mm (2.48") of precipitation is accumulated. In Paulista, during the entire year, the rain falls for 191 days and collects up to 405mm (15.94") of precipitation.

Sea temperature

In May, the average sea temperature in Paulista, Brazil, is 28.3°C (82.9°F).
Note: Engaging in swimming, diving, or other water activities is highly enjoyable in temperatures ranging from 25°C (77°F) to 29°C (84.2°F), without any unpleasant sensations for prolonged durations.

Daylight

The average length of the day in May in Paulista is 11h and 45min.
On the first day of May, sunrise is at 05:21 and sunset at 17:11. On the last day of the month, sunrise is at 05:26 and sunset at 17:08 -03.

Sunshine

The average sunshine in May in Paulista, Brazil, is 7.8h.

UV index

January through May, September through December, with an average maximum UV index of 7, are months with the highest UV index in Paulista. A UV Index of 6 to 7 symbolizes a high health risk from exposure to the Sun's UV rays for average individuals.
Note: In May, a regular UV index of 7 translates into these guidelines:
Elude overexposure. Fair-skinned people could get burnt in less than 20 minutes. Avoid direct Sun exposure and seek shade from 10 a.m. to 4 p.m., the period of highest UV radiation. Remember, however, that not all shade structures offer full protection. Counter UV radiation's ill effects with clothing designed for sun safety and UV-resistant eyewear. Stay vigilant! UV rays get a boost in intensity due to sand and water reflections.
